oracle.jdeveloper.vcs.changeset
Class ChangeSetAdapter
java.lang.Object
  
oracle.jdeveloper.vcs.changeset.ChangeSetAdapter
public abstract class ChangeSetAdapter
- extends java.lang.Object
 
- Since:
 
  - 11.1.2.0.0 (Shepherd)
 
 
| 
Method Summary | 
 void | 
addStatusListener(VCSURLBasedCacheListener l)
 
            | 
 void | 
addToChangeSet(java.net.URL[] urls,
               java.lang.String name)
 
            | 
 void | 
fireChangeSetsChanged()
 
            | 
 void | 
fireDefaultChangeSetChanged()
 
            | 
 java.lang.String | 
getChangeSetComments(java.lang.String name)
 
            | 
 java.util.Map<java.lang.String,java.util.Collection<VCSHashURL>> | 
getChangeSets(java.net.URL[] urls)
 
            | 
 java.util.Map<java.lang.String,java.util.Collection<VCSHashURL>> | 
getChangeSets(java.net.URL[] urls,
              boolean recursive)
 
            | 
protected  void | 
getChangeSetsImpl(java.net.URL[] urls,
                  ChangeSetHandler handler,
                  boolean recursive)
 
            | 
 java.net.URL[] | 
getChangeSetURLs(java.lang.String name,
                 java.net.URL[] contextUrls)
 
            | 
abstract  IdeAction | 
getCommitAction()
 
            | 
 java.lang.String | 
getDefaultChangeSet()
 
            | 
 java.lang.String | 
getSystemId()
 
            | 
 void | 
handleCommitted(java.net.URL[] urls)
 
            | 
 void | 
handlePending(java.net.URL[] urls)
 
            | 
 void | 
handleRenamed(java.net.URL oldUrl,
              java.net.URL newUrl)
 
            | 
abstract  boolean | 
isChanged(VCSStatus status)
 
            | 
 void | 
removeFromChangeSet(java.net.URL[] urls,
                    java.lang.String name)
 
            | 
 void | 
setChangeSetComments(java.lang.String name,
                     java.lang.String comment)
 
            | 
 void | 
setDefaultChangeSet(java.lang.String name)
 
            | 
protected  void | 
setExpiryEnabled(boolean expiryEnabled)
 
            | 
protected  void | 
updateChangeSetExpiry(java.lang.String name)
 
            | 
 
| Methods inherited from class java.lang.Object | 
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
 
ChangeSetAdapter
public ChangeSetAdapter(java.lang.String vcsId)
getSystemId
public final java.lang.String getSystemId()
 
addStatusListener
public final void addStatusListener(VCSURLBasedCacheListener l)
 
isChanged
public abstract boolean isChanged(VCSStatus status)
 
addToChangeSet
public void addToChangeSet(java.net.URL[] urls,
                           java.lang.String name)
                    throws ChangeSetException
- Throws:
 ChangeSetException
 
removeFromChangeSet
public void removeFromChangeSet(java.net.URL[] urls,
                                java.lang.String name)
                         throws ChangeSetException
- Throws:
 ChangeSetException
 
getChangeSets
public final java.util.Map<java.lang.String,java.util.Collection<VCSHashURL>> getChangeSets(java.net.URL[] urls)
                                                                                     throws ChangeSetException
- Throws:
 ChangeSetException
 
getChangeSets
public final java.util.Map<java.lang.String,java.util.Collection<VCSHashURL>> getChangeSets(java.net.URL[] urls,
                                                                                            boolean recursive)
                                                                                     throws ChangeSetException
- Throws:
 ChangeSetException
 
setChangeSetComments
public final void setChangeSetComments(java.lang.String name,
                                       java.lang.String comment)
                                throws ChangeSetException
- Throws:
 ChangeSetException
 
getChangeSetURLs
public java.net.URL[] getChangeSetURLs(java.lang.String name,
                                       java.net.URL[] contextUrls)
                                throws ChangeSetException
- Throws:
 ChangeSetException
 
getChangeSetComments
public final java.lang.String getChangeSetComments(java.lang.String name)
                                            throws ChangeSetException
- Throws:
 ChangeSetException
 
fireChangeSetsChanged
public final void fireChangeSetsChanged()
 
fireDefaultChangeSetChanged
public final void fireDefaultChangeSetChanged()
 
setDefaultChangeSet
public final void setDefaultChangeSet(java.lang.String name)
                               throws ChangeSetException
- Throws:
 ChangeSetException
 
getDefaultChangeSet
public final java.lang.String getDefaultChangeSet()
                                           throws ChangeSetException
- Throws:
 ChangeSetException
 
handlePending
public final void handlePending(java.net.URL[] urls)
                         throws ChangeSetException
- Throws:
 ChangeSetException
 
handleCommitted
public void handleCommitted(java.net.URL[] urls)
                     throws ChangeSetException
- Throws:
 ChangeSetException
 
handleRenamed
public void handleRenamed(java.net.URL oldUrl,
                          java.net.URL newUrl)
                   throws ChangeSetException
- Throws:
 ChangeSetException
 
getChangeSetsImpl
protected void getChangeSetsImpl(java.net.URL[] urls,
                                 ChangeSetHandler handler,
                                 boolean recursive)
                          throws ChangeSetException
- Throws:
 ChangeSetException
 
setExpiryEnabled
protected final void setExpiryEnabled(boolean expiryEnabled)
 
updateChangeSetExpiry
protected final void updateChangeSetExpiry(java.lang.String name)
                                    throws java.io.IOException
- Throws:
 java.io.IOException
 
getCommitAction
public abstract IdeAction getCommitAction()
 
Copyright © 1997, 2011, Oracle. All rights reserved.